NXOpen .NET Reference Guide  1899
 All Classes Namespaces Functions Variables Enumerations Enumerator Properties
Properties | List of all members
NXOpen.CAM.ToolPathTiltBuilder Class Reference

Represents a Tool Path Tilt Builder More...

Inheritance diagram for NXOpen.CAM.ToolPathTiltBuilder:
NXOpen.CAM.ParamBuilder NXOpen.Builder NXOpen.TaggedObject NXOpen.GeometricUtilities.IComponentBuilder NXOpen.Utilities.NXRemotableObject IMessageSink

Properties

unsafe
NXOpen.CAM.InheritableToolDepBuilder 
FanDistance [get]
 Returns the fan distance More...
 
unsafe bool MaintainTilt [get, set]
 Returns or sets the maintain tilt More...
 
unsafe
NXOpen.CAM.InheritableToolDepBuilder 
MaxMaintainTiltDistance [get]
 Returns the max maintain tilt distance More...
 
unsafe double MaxTiltAngle [get, set]
 Returns or sets the maximum tilt angle More...
 
unsafe
NXOpen.CAM.InheritableToolDepBuilder 
MinHolderClearance [get]
 Returns the minimum holder clearance More...
 
unsafe
NXOpen.CAM.InheritableToolDepBuilder 
MinNeckClearance [get]
 Returns the minimum neck clearance More...
 
unsafe
NXOpen.CAM.InheritableToolDepBuilder 
MinSafeClearance [get]
 Returns the minimum safeclearance More...
 
unsafe
NXOpen.CAM.InheritableToolDepBuilder 
MinShankClearance [get]
 Returns the minimum shank clearance More...
 
unsafe double PreferredTiltAngle [get, set]
 Returns or sets the preferred tilt angle More...
 
unsafe
NXOpen.CAM.ToolPathTiltAvoidance 
TiltAvoidance [get]
 Returns the avoidance builder More...
 
unsafe
NXOpen.CAM.ToolPathTiltClearance 
TiltClearance [get]
 Returns the clearance builder More...
 
unsafe
NXOpen.CAM.ToolPathTiltMachine 
TiltMachine [get]
 Returns the machine builder More...
 
unsafe
NXOpen.CAM.ToolPathTiltTilting 
TiltTilting [get]
 Returns the tilting builder More...
 
unsafe double ToolAxisChange [get, set]
 Returns or sets the tool axis change More...
 
- Properties inherited from NXOpen.CAM.ParamBuilder
unsafe NXOpen.CAM.Ude CycleEvent [get]
 Returns the cycle event More...
 
unsafe NXOpen.CAM.Cycle CycleTable [get]
 Returns the cycle More...
 
unsafe
NXOpen.CAM.ParamBuilder.OptimizationTypes 
OptimizationMethod [get, set]
 Returns or sets the optim method More...
 
unsafe NXOpen.CAM.NCGroup TargetPocket [get, set]
 Returns or sets the target pocket More...
 
- Properties inherited from NXOpen.Builder
unsafe NXOpen.PreviewBuilder PreviewBuilder [get]
 Returns the preview builder subobject. More...
 
- Properties inherited from NXOpen.TaggedObject
Tag Tag [get]
 Returns the tag of this object. More...
 
- Properties inherited from NXOpen.Utilities.NXRemotableObject
IMessageSink NextSink [get]
 Gets the next message sink in the sink chain. More...
 

Additional Inherited Members

- Public Types inherited from NXOpen.CAM.ParamBuilder
enum  OptimizationTypes { None, MinimizeTravel, Band }
 Available types for Optimization Method in operation More...
 
- Public Member Functions inherited from NXOpen.CAM.ParamBuilder
unsafe NXOpen.TaggedObject GetCustomizableItemBuilder (string name)
 Returns the customizable item builder for the given customizable item name More...
 
unsafe string[] GetCustomizableItemNames ()
 Returns the names for all customizable item ids More...
 
- Protected Member Functions inherited from NXOpen.TaggedObject
new void initialize ()
 <exclude> More...
 

Detailed Description

Represents a Tool Path Tilt Builder

To create a new instance of this class, use NXOpen.CAM.CAMSetup.CreateToolPathTiltBuilder

Created in NX7.5.2

Property Documentation

unsafe NXOpen.CAM.InheritableToolDepBuilder NXOpen.CAM.ToolPathTiltBuilder.FanDistance
get

Returns the fan distance

Created in NX7.5.2

Deprecated in NX9.0.0. Use NXOpen.CAM.ToolPathTiltAvoidance.FanDistance instead.

License requirements: None.

unsafe bool NXOpen.CAM.ToolPathTiltBuilder.MaintainTilt
getset

Returns or sets the maintain tilt

Created in NX8.5.0

Deprecated in NX9.0.0. Use NXOpen.CAM.ToolPathTiltAvoidance.MaintainTilt instead.

License requirements to get this property: None.

License requirements to set this property: None.

unsafe NXOpen.CAM.InheritableToolDepBuilder NXOpen.CAM.ToolPathTiltBuilder.MaxMaintainTiltDistance
get

Returns the max maintain tilt distance

Created in NX8.5.0

Deprecated in NX9.0.0. Use NXOpen.CAM.ToolPathTiltAvoidance.MaxMaintainTiltDistance instead.

License requirements: None.

unsafe double NXOpen.CAM.ToolPathTiltBuilder.MaxTiltAngle
getset

Returns or sets the maximum tilt angle

Created in NX7.5.2

Deprecated in NX9.0.0. Use NXOpen.CAM.ToolPathTiltMachine.MaxTiltAngle instead.

License requirements to get this property: None.

License requirements to set this property: None.

unsafe NXOpen.CAM.InheritableToolDepBuilder NXOpen.CAM.ToolPathTiltBuilder.MinHolderClearance
get

Returns the minimum holder clearance

Created in NX8.0.0

Deprecated in NX9.0.0. Use NXOpen.CAM.ToolPathTiltClearance.MinHolderClearance instead.

License requirements: None.

unsafe NXOpen.CAM.InheritableToolDepBuilder NXOpen.CAM.ToolPathTiltBuilder.MinNeckClearance
get

Returns the minimum neck clearance

Created in NX8.0.0

Deprecated in NX9.0.0. Use NXOpen.CAM.ToolPathTiltClearance.MinNeckClearance instead.

License requirements: None.

unsafe NXOpen.CAM.InheritableToolDepBuilder NXOpen.CAM.ToolPathTiltBuilder.MinSafeClearance
get

Returns the minimum safeclearance

Created in NX7.5.2

Deprecated in NX8.0.0. Use NXOpen.CAM.ToolPathTiltBuilder.MinHolderClearance instead.

License requirements: None.

unsafe NXOpen.CAM.InheritableToolDepBuilder NXOpen.CAM.ToolPathTiltBuilder.MinShankClearance
get

Returns the minimum shank clearance

Created in NX8.0.0

Deprecated in NX9.0.0. Use NXOpen.CAM.ToolPathTiltClearance.MinShankClearance instead.

License requirements: None.

unsafe double NXOpen.CAM.ToolPathTiltBuilder.PreferredTiltAngle
getset

Returns or sets the preferred tilt angle

Created in NX8.5.0

Deprecated in NX9.0.0. Use NXOpen.CAM.ToolPathTiltAvoidance.PreferredTiltAngle instead.

License requirements to get this property: None.

License requirements to set this property: None.

unsafe NXOpen.CAM.ToolPathTiltAvoidance NXOpen.CAM.ToolPathTiltBuilder.TiltAvoidance
get

Returns the avoidance builder

Created in NX9.0.0

License requirements: None.

unsafe NXOpen.CAM.ToolPathTiltClearance NXOpen.CAM.ToolPathTiltBuilder.TiltClearance
get

Returns the clearance builder

Created in NX9.0.0

License requirements: None.

unsafe NXOpen.CAM.ToolPathTiltMachine NXOpen.CAM.ToolPathTiltBuilder.TiltMachine
get

Returns the machine builder

Created in NX9.0.0

License requirements: None.

unsafe NXOpen.CAM.ToolPathTiltTilting NXOpen.CAM.ToolPathTiltBuilder.TiltTilting
get

Returns the tilting builder

Created in NX9.0.0

License requirements: None.

unsafe double NXOpen.CAM.ToolPathTiltBuilder.ToolAxisChange
getset

Returns or sets the tool axis change

Created in NX7.5.2

Deprecated in NX9.0.0. Use NXOpen.CAM.ToolPathTiltMachine.MaxToolAxisChange instead.

License requirements to get this property: None.

License requirements to set this property: None.


The documentation for this class was generated from the following file:
Copyright 2019 Siemens Product Lifecycle Management Software Inc. All Rights Reserved.